Report: Ligue 1 club already lining up replacement for defender wanted by Spurs

Lille are reportedly eyeing a potential replacement for full-back Zeki Celik, who has been linked with a move to Tottenham this summer.

Celik has been an ever-present in the Lille backline and the right-back’s performances in Ligue 1 haven’t gone unnoticed.

Tottenham were said to be interested in signing the 23-year-old during the January transfer window (Turkish publication DHA) but the defender ended up staying put in France.

BuzzSport reported back in March that Jose Mourinho was a big fan of the Turkish international and that Spurs could make an offer for Celik in the summer.

The same publication now reveals that Lille fear that the defender could leave the Stade Pierre Mauroy this summer as he is attracting interest from Spurs, as well as Everton and AC Milan.

The club are thus expected to make an approach for Strasbourg right-back Kenny Lala in order to cope with the loss of Celik.
